BEA'S BOOTS WEREN'T MADE FOR WALKING Dec 26 2003


Heels make her hobble

By Nick Henegan


NO guessing what Princess Beatrice got for Christmas then.


But the 15-year-old probably wished she'd had some practice walking in these snazzy boots before heading out in them yesterday.

The three-inch heels on Bea's embroidered knee-length footwear proved a bit tricky for her as she arrived at church for the Christmas Day royal service at Sandringham in Norfolk.

Wearing a red coat and trilby she tottered into the building clasping a bunch of flowers given to her by a well-wisher.

No doubt Bea was relieved when she could finally kick off the boots back at the house.

Looks like she'll need to do some sole searching in the January sales.
